Kind Cordilleran Cop assists Two Blind Individuals Cross Deadly Road

Patrolman Rocky Lazo Pedroche has shown that the Cordilleran Police Officers are the best nationwide.

The online community has nothing but praises and admiration for Patrolman Rocky Lazo Pedroche today for his kindness in helping two Persons with Disability (PWD).

The Cordilleran Police Officer went viral on social media after helping two blind men cross a busy and dangerous road in La Trinidad, Benguet.

In a post circulating on Facebook shared by Agustin Dao-anis, the kind policeman was seen patiently leading the two blind persons to safely cross the road along Kilometer 4 in the Strawberry Capital of the Philippines.

PAT Pedroche said they were just patrolling and helping with traffic when he noticed two blind persons intending to cross the road.

Out of his concern and duty to serve and protect, PAT Pedroche immediately approached the two PWDs and introduced himself while requesting to guide the two where they wanted to go.

"Noong mga panahon po nayon, nagcoconduct kami ng aming patrol at the same time nag-aasist kami ng traffic. Nung nakita ko po yung dalawang may kapansanan ay nilapitan ko po, nagpakilala po ako at sinabi kung gagabayan ko po sila kung saan sila pupunta," Pedroche said in an interview.

He said he did this to make sure the two blind could cross the street safely and not be hurt by vehicles passing from both sides of the road.

The good deed shown by PAT Pedroche has garnered positive comments of praise and admiration from social media.

"Ikalat po natin ang pagtulong sa kapwa, kahit po maliit na bagay po ito, sana po ay ipagpatuloy natin ang pagtulong sa kapwa," Pedoche's reaction when asked about his viral photo.
